Performance

The core difference lies in the chipsets. The Xiaomi 11 Lite 5G NE’s Snapdragon 778G 5G (6nm) boasts a more modern architecture – a 1x2.4 GHz Cortex-A78 prime core alongside 3x2.2 GHz Cortex-A78 performance cores and 4x1.9 GHz Cortex-A55 efficiency cores. This contrasts with the vivo V23e’s MediaTek Helio G96 (12nm), featuring 2x2.05 GHz Cortex-A76 cores and 6x2.0 GHz Cortex-A55 cores. The 6nm process of the Snapdragon offers superior power efficiency, translating to less thermal throttling during extended gaming sessions and better battery life. The architectural advantage of the A78 cores in the 778G also provides a performance boost in demanding applications.

Frequently Asked Questions

❓ Will the Helio G96 in the vivo V23e struggle with graphically demanding games like Genshin Impact?
The Helio G96 is capable of running Genshin Impact, but you'll likely need to lower the graphics settings to medium or low to maintain a stable frame rate. The Snapdragon 778G in the Xiaomi 11 Lite 5G NE will provide a smoother experience at higher settings due to its more powerful GPU and efficient thermal management.
